The Unrealised Potential of Digital Therapeutics in the UK

A recent Ipsos survey found that 50% of UK adults had, either now or in the past, used some form of health technology. By contrast, only 7% said the same about a tool that could be considered a digital therapeutic (DTx).

About the Reputation Council

Established in 2009, the Ipsos Reputation Council brings together senior communicators from some of the most respected corporations in the world.
